WOODS v. STATE

No. 14-08-00178-CR.

301 S.W.3d 327 (2009)

Kenneth Deshun WOODS, Appellant v. The STATE of Texas, Appellee.

Court of Appeals of Texas, Houston (14th Dist.).

September 10, 2009.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Jules Evan Johnson, Houston, TX, for Appellants.

B. Warren Goodson, Galveston, TX, for Appellees.

Panel consists of Chief Justice HEDGES and Justices YATES and FROST.


OPINION

ADELE HEDGES, Chief Justice.

A jury found appellant, Kenneth Deshun Woods, guilty of aggravated kidnapping and assessed punishment at 40 years in prison.
